波多在线播放_激情深爱五月_久久欧美精品_成人超碰_国产久_www.pixiv.moe


曙海教育集團論壇開發(fā)語言培訓專區(qū)Microsoft.NET Framework → ASP控制虛擬主機函數(shù)ADSI


  共有8358人關注過本帖樹形打印

主題:ASP控制虛擬主機函數(shù)ADSI

美女呀,離線,留言給我吧!
wangxinxin
  1樓 個性首頁 | 博客 | 信息 | 搜索 | 郵箱 | 主頁 | UC


加好友 發(fā)短信
等級:青蜂俠 帖子:1393 積分:14038 威望:0 精華:0 注冊:2010-11-12 11:08:23
ASP控制虛擬主機函數(shù)ADSI  發(fā)帖心情 Post By:2010-12-15 11:27:17

使用ASP設置指定站點CPU最大使用程度
'=================================================
'函數(shù)介紹:設置指定站點CPU最大使用程度
'本函數(shù)使用ADSI,需要Administrators組用戶權限
'函數(shù)名稱:SetCPULimitVar (Computer,SiteNum,LimitVar)
'用法:SetCPULimitVar 計算機名,站點編號,最大限制值(100=1%,1000=10%)
'例:SetCPULimitVar "LocalHost","2","2000"
'=================================================
Function SetCPULimitVar(Computer,SiteNum,LimitVar)
Set MyObj001 = GetObject("IIS://"&Computer&"/W3SVC/"&SiteNum)
'設置啟用CPU限制
MyObj001.CpuLimitsEnabled = True
'設置限制使用額度值
MyObj001.CpuLimitLogEvent=LimitVar
MyObj001.setinfo
Set MyObj001=Nothing
End Function

使用ASP在IIS創(chuàng)建WEB站點的函數(shù)
'=============================================================
'函數(shù)介紹:創(chuàng)建WebSite
'本函數(shù)使用ADSI,需要Administrators組用戶權限
'函數(shù)名稱:CreateWebSite(Computer,IPAddr,PortNum,HostName,WebSiteDirectory,LogDirectory,WebSiteInfo,GuestUserName,GuestUserPass,StartOrStop)
'用法:CreateWebSite 計算機名(一搬為LocalHost或127.0.0.1),站點IP地址,端口號,主機名,站點根目錄,,LOG文件的目錄站點說明,網(wǎng)站訪問時所使用的帳號,網(wǎng)站訪問時所用帳號的口令,是否啟動站點
'例:CreateWebSite "LocalHost","127.0.0.123","80","http://www.test.net","E:/UserData/UserNum001","E:/UserData/UserNum001/LogFiles","wwwtest.net","IUSR_Num001_test.net","abc888",True' target=_blank>www.test.net","E:\UserData\UserNum001","E:\UserData\UserNum001\LogFiles","wwwtest.net","IUSR_Num001_test.net","abc888",True
'=============================================================
Function CreateWebSite(Computer,IPAddr,PortNum,HostName,WebSiteDirectory,LogDirectory,WebSiteInfo,GuestUserName,GuestUserPass,StartOrStop)
Dim w3svc, WebServer, NewWebServer, NewDir
Dim Bindings, BindingString, NewBindings, SiteNum, SiteObj, bDone
On Error Resume Next
Err.Clear
'檢測是否能夠加載W3SVC服務(即WEB服務)
Set w3svc = GetObject("IIS://" & Computer & "/w3svc")
If Err.Number <> 0 Then '顯示錯誤提示
  response.write "無法打開: "&"IIS://" & Computer & "/w3svc"
  response.end
End If
'檢測是否有設定相同IP地址、端口及主機名的站點存在
BindingString = IPAddr & ":" & PortNum & ":" & HostName
For Each WebServer in w3svc
  If WebServer.Class = "IIsWebServer" Then
  Bindings = WebServer.ServerBindings
   If BindingString = Bindings(0) Then
    response.write "IP地址沖突:" & IPAddr & ",請檢測IP地址!."
    Exit Function
   End If
  End If
Next


'確定一個不存在的站點編號做為新建站點編號,系統(tǒng)默認WebSite站點編號為1,因此從2開始
SiteNum=2
bDone = False
While (Not bDone)
Err.Clear
Set SiteObj = GetObject("IIS://"&Computer&"/w3svc/"&SiteNum) '加載指定站點
If (Err.Number = 0) Then
  'response.write " Step_1站點"&SiteNum&"存在"
  SiteNum = SiteNum + 1
Else
  'response.write " Step_1站點"&SiteNum&"不存在"
  Err.Clear
  Set NewWebServer = w3svc.Create("IIsWebServer",SiteNum) '創(chuàng)建指定站點
  If (Err.Number <> 0) Then
   'response.write " Step_2站點"&SiteNum&"創(chuàng)建失敗"
   SiteNum = SiteNum + 1
  Else
   'response.write " Step_2站點"&SiteNum&"創(chuàng)建成功"
   bDone = True
  End If
End If
If (SiteNum > 50) Then '服務器最大創(chuàng)建站點數(shù)
  response.write "超出服務器最大創(chuàng)建站點數(shù),正在創(chuàng)建的站點的序號為: "&SiteNum&"."
  response.end
End If
Wend


'進行站點基本配置
NewBindings = Array(0)
NewBindings(0) = BindingString
NewWebServer.ServerBindings = NewBindings
NewWebServer.ServerComment= WebSiteInfo
NewWebServer.AnonymousUserName= GuestUserName
NewWebServer.AnonymousUserPass= GuestUserPass
NewWebServer.KeyType = "IIsWebServer"
NewWebServer.FrontPageWeb = True
NewWebServer.EnableDefaultDoc = True
NewWebServer.DefaultDoc = "Default.htm, Default.asp, Index.htm, Index.asp"
NewWebServer.LogFileDirectory= LogDirectory
NewWebServer.SetInfo
Set NewDir = NewWebServer.Create("IIsWebVirtualDir", "ROOT")
NewDir.Path = WebSiteDirectory
NewDir.AccessRead = true
NewDir.AppFriendlyName = "應用程序" & WebSiteInfo
NewDir.AppCreate True
NewDir.AccessScript = True
Err.Clear
NewDir.SetInfo
If (Err.Number <> 0) Then
  response.write "主目錄創(chuàng)建時出錯."
  response.end
End If
If StartOrStop = True Then
  Err.Clear
  Set NewWebServer = GetObject("IIS://" & Computer & "/w3svc/" & SiteNum)
  NewWebServer.Start
  If Err.Number <> 0 Then
   response.write "啟動站點時出錯!"
   response.end
   Err.Clear
  End If
End If
response.write "站點創(chuàng)建成功,站點編號為:"& SiteNum &" ,域名為:"& HostName
End Function


支持(0中立(0反對(0單帖管理 | 引用 | 回復 回到頂部

返回版面帖子列表

ASP控制虛擬主機函數(shù)ADSI








簽名
主站蜘蛛池模板: com.色.www在线观看 | 亚洲视频在线观看地址 | 日韩一区二区在线视频 | 天天看片中文字幕 | 精品视频一区二区三区四区 | www.男插女b免费视频 | www.尤物视频 | 99re99| 久久精品伊人 | 亚洲人6666成人观看 | 69国产成人精品午夜福中文 | 特级毛片8级毛片免费观看 亚洲精品不卡 | 成人午夜大片免费视频77777 | 亚洲色综合图区p | 久久久久国产精品美女毛片 | 国内精品伊人久久久久7777人 | 亚洲视频在线观看地址 | 久久福利青草精品免费 | 久热精品视频 | 免费国产一区二区 | 最新色图 | 国内成人自拍视频 | 日韩亚洲欧美中文高清在线 | 久久久久久亚洲 | 99久久免费中文字幕精品 | 性做久久久久免费看 | 在线观看www | 亚洲高清在线观看看片 | 久久亚洲精品玖玖玖玖 | 91精品国产免费久久 | 人人爱干| 日韩亚洲一区二区三区 | 国产一级一级毛片 | 日韩在线视频观看 | 久久永久免费中文字幕 | 久久国产成人 | 欧美成人免费午夜影视 | 免费中文字幕视频 | 亚洲视频在线视频 | 国内自拍偷拍 | 亚洲成av人片在线观看 |